Standout Features
Hosting Package:
For $5.99 (24-month plan) or $7.99 (12-month plan), you can get 1,000+ GB storage space and unlimited monthly bandwidth, domains, subdomains, databases, additional FTP accounts, autoresponders, forwards, aliases, POP3/IMAP email accounts and mailing lists. Email users get webmail access and integrated spam filtering. HostRocket also offers streaming audio/video capabilities, SSL certificate reseller abilities, free Perl module installations, URL redirection, a web-based file manager, custom error page and hotlink protection. Their plan is compatible with Server Side Includes (SSI), phpMyAdmin, PHP 5 with suPHP and eAccelerator, MySQL 5, Perl 5, SSH access, Cron Jobs, Microsoft Expression Web Support and GD/ImageMagick.

Server Access:
HostRocket allows you to create unlimited FTP accounts and is compatible with Cron Jobs, but they don't include .htaccess support and anonymous FTP in their package.

Reporting and Statistics:
With HostRocket, you can use AWStats and Webalizer to analyze your traffic. It's unclear whether or not you can access your log files.
